William LaRue Weller: The Pioneer of Wheated Bourbon
William LaRue Weller, born in 1825 in Kentucky, founded W.L. Weller & Sons in 1849, revolutionizing bourbon by pioneering the use of wheat in his mash bills, creating the smoother "wheated bourbon" style that remains highly popular today.

ICJ Advisory Opinion Establishes Potential Liability for Climate Change Damages
The International Court of Justice (ICJ) ruled on July 23 that states may be liable for climate change damages, based on customary international law, potentially opening the door for reparations lawsuits against major greenhouse gas emitters.

FBI Warns of Surging "Phantom Hacker" Scams in the U.S.
The FBI warns of a surge in "phantom hacker" scams across the U.S., where criminals impersonate banks and tech support, using unsolicited messages to trick victims into installing malicious apps and transferring funds to the scammer's accounts; this has resulted in significant financial losses.
